Urban Composting
Free! Saturday, August 1, 2009 10AM - 12Noon
Garden for the Environment, 7th Ave at Lawton Street, San Francisco
Compost! Give your summer garden a boost that will guarantee vibrant
colors and delectable veggies for the months to follow. Aside from
encouraging beneficial soil organisms and conserving a non-renewable
resource, composting makes an excellent fertilizer that releases
nutrients slowly at a rate that the plants can use. This fun, hands-on
class teaches methods for backyard and worm composting for home and
community gardens. Come learn what you can do to improve your garden
and prevent organic waste from ending up in the landfill! Rot On!
